You don’t have to live in sunny territory to embrace a sun-kissed look this season, especially when you’re armed with the right beauty gear. Bronzers, golden eyeshadow and lightweight foundation are the must-haves for creating that beach goddess look you crave, and it’s easier than you think to get that just-got-back-from-an-island-vacation look. Here are six simple steps to getting that youthful glow for the season:
Step 1: Cover Up with Concealer
A lightweight concealer is a must for covering up blemishes and for evening out a ruddy complexion.
Step 2: Apply a Mattifying Foundation
Even though you want to up the shine factor for your summer look, a mattifying foundation will help you create a flawless and smooth finish. You can use a few makeup tricks (see below) to create some contours and add some shine with glitter and gloss.
Step 3: Use a Bronzer to Warm Up Your Look
Apply a dual bronzer powder to the apples of your cheeks and dot on your chin and nose to create some contours. A powder or cream bronzer will warm up your look in a flash, giving you a subtle, sun-kissed glow that will make people wonder where on earth you jetted off to over the weekend.
Step 4: Brighten Up the Eyes with a Golden Touch
Use a gold-based eye color and glimmer powder to add some shine to your lids. These are perfect for day or night, and you can intensify the color by adding a dab of moisturizer or Vaseline to the mix. Use these generously on your lids to enhance your sun-kissed look.
Step 5: Go for Nude Lips
When you’re playing up your eyes, stick with a nude-colored lip gloss or lipstick to round out your look. If you do want to add a hint of color, go for pink or a light brown shade to complement the golds and browns on the rest of your face.
Step 6: Use a Translucent Finishing Powder
A light dab of translucent powder on your T-zone will keep shine at bay without flattening out your look. It’s the perfect finishing touch!
From cream eyeshadow to nude lip gloss, you can pull off that sun-kissed look with a few simple tweaks to your makeup routine. Just follow these six steps to get a fun, fresh look for the warmer months ahead!
